2. Essential Tools and Materials 🛠️🧶
Before you start, gather these essentials:
- **Yarn**: Choose a thick, warm yarn like acrylic or wool. Colors? Go for something that matches your fishing vest or stands out on the water. 🐟🎨
- **Crochet Hook**: A size J (6.00mm) hook works perfectly for most winter hats. If you’re new to crocheting, this size is forgiving and easy to handle. 🪝🌟
- **Scissors**: For trimming those pesky yarn tails. 🗑️✂️
- **Stitch Marker**: Helps you keep track of your rounds. 🧭🎯
- **Tapestry Needle**: For weaving in ends and adding finishing touches. 🪡🧵
3. Step-by-Step Guide: Crochet Your Winter Fishing Hat 🎣🧶
Step 1: Create the Foundation Chain
Start by making a chain of 4 stitches. Join the chain with a slip stitch to form a ring. This is your starting point. 🔄🌈
Tips: Make sure your chain isn’t too tight, or it will be hard to work into later. 🤚
Step 2: Work the First Round
Chain 2 (this counts as your first double crochet). Work 11 double crochets into the ring. Join with a slip stitch to the top of the beginning chain. You should have 12 stitches in this round. 🔄✨
Tips: Use a stitch marker to mark the end of each round. It’s like leaving breadcrumbs in a forest—helpful and necessary! 🍞
Step 3: Increase Rounds
For the next few rounds, increase the number of stitches to create the brim of the hat. Work 2 double crochets in each stitch around. Join with a slip stitch. Repeat this until the brim is about 2 inches wide. 🎩📏
Tips: If you want a slouchier hat, add more rounds. If you prefer a snug fit, keep it shorter. 🤔
Step 4: Main Body of the Hat
Once the brim is complete, switch to working even rounds. Work 1 double crochet in each stitch around. Continue this until the hat reaches your desired length. Measure from the brim to the top of your head for a perfect fit. 📏🧣
Tips: Try the hat on as you go to ensure it fits just right. Better safe than sorry! 😅
Step 5: Finishing Touches
When the hat is long enough, finish off by cutting the yarn and weaving in the ends with a tapestry needle. Add any embellishments you like, such as pom-poms or tassels. 🎀🎉
Tips: Pom-poms are not just cute; they add extra warmth and style. Plus, they’re super easy to make! 🧶🧣
4. Customizing Your Hat 🎨🧵
Make your winter fishing hat unique by adding personal touches:
- **Colors**: Mix and match different colors to create stripes or patterns. 🌈。
- **Textures**: Experiment with different stitches like single crochets, half double crochets, or even bobbles for a textured look. 🌀。
- **Embellishments**: Add buttons, patches, or even a small fishing lure as a fun detail. 🎣。
